Volodymyr Zelenskyy congratulates Ilham Aliyev

Volodymyr Zelenskyy, president of Ukraine, has sent a congratulatory letter to Azerbaijani President Ilham Aliyev on the occasion of Independence Day, Report informs referring to AzerTac.

"Your Excellency,

On behalf of the people of Ukraine and on my own behalf, I congratulate you on the occasion of the national holiday of Azerbaijan, the Independence Day.

Today, Azerbaijan is confidently moving on the path of development, strengthening its position on the global stage, and has reclaimed its internationally recognized territories. This is what Ukraine is aspiring to as it has been forced into a war with the Russian Federation.

It is extremely important that Ukraine and Azerbaijan mutually support each other's independence and territorial integrity. Taking this opportunity, I would like to express my gratitude to you and the people of Azerbaijan, Mr. President, for the help provided at a crucial moment for Ukraine.

I appreciate our personal constructive dialogue, which contributes to strengthening of Ukrainian-Azerbaijani partnership across all domains of mutual interest. Therefore, I hope that you will participate in the first Peace Summit, scheduled to be held in Switzerland this June, and that Azerbaijan will actively join Ukraine’s Peace Formula.

Your Excellency, I wish you robust health, new achievements in your state activities, and peace and prosperity to the friendly people of Azerbaijan," reads the letter.
